Understanding the House Edge and Probability
One of the most fundamental concepts for any prospective player to grasp is the house edge. This represents the mathematical advantage the casino holds in any given game. It’s not about manipulating individual outcomes, but rather a statistical certainty over the long run. Different games boast varying house edges – blackjack, with optimal strategy, can have one of the lowest, while slots typically have a higher percentage. Understanding these figures allows players to make informed decisions about which games offer more favorable odds. For example, a game with a 2% house edge theoretically returns 98% of all wagered money to players over an extensive period, while a game with a 10% house edge returns only 90%.
The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)
The fairness of online casino games hinges on the integrity of Random Number Generators (RNGs). These algorithms ensure that each spin, deal, or roll is completely random and independent of previous outcomes. Reputable online casinos utilize RNGs that are regularly audited and certified by independent testing agencies, such as eCOGRA. These audits verify that the RNGs are functioning correctly and producing truly random results, preventing manipulation or bias. Players should always look for casinos displaying these certifications as a testament to their commitment to fair play. Without a robust and verified RNG system, the integrity of the entire gaming experience is compromised, potentially leading to unfair results.
| Game Type | Typical House Edge | Player Return |
|---|---|---|
| Blackjack (Optimal Strategy) | 0.5% – 1% | 99% – 99.5% |
| Roulette (European) | 2.7% | 97.3% |
| Roulette (American) | 5.26% | 94.74% |
| Baccarat | 1.06% (Banker Bet) | 98.94% |
| Slots | 2% – 15% | 85% – 98% |
Knowing the house edge provides a foundational understanding, but it's important to remember that it is a long-term average. Short-term results can deviate significantly, and luck plays a substantial role in any individual gaming session. However, consistently being aware of these probabilities allows players to approach games with realistic expectations and a strategic mindset.
Effective Bankroll Management Techniques
Perhaps the most crucial aspect of responsible online casino gameplay is effective bankroll management. A bankroll is the amount of money a player allocates specifically for gambling. Before even placing a first bet, it’s essential to determine a bankroll that you are comfortable losing without impacting your financial stability. A common rule of thumb is to allocate only a small percentage of your disposable income. Once the bankroll is established, the next step is to decide on appropriate bet sizes. Avoid chasing losses by increasing bets in an attempt to quickly recoup funds. This often leads to more significant losses and can quickly deplete your bankroll. Instead, stick to a predetermined betting unit, typically 1-5% of your total bankroll.
Setting Limits and Sticking to Them
To further reinforce disciplined bankroll management, online casinos often provide tools for setting deposit, loss, and wager limits. These features allow players to control their spending and prevent overspending. Deposit limits restrict the amount of money you can deposit into your account within a specific timeframe (daily, weekly, monthly). Loss limits automatically end your gaming session once you've reached a predetermined loss threshold. Wager limits impose a cap on the total amount you can bet within a given period. Utilizing these tools demonstrates a proactive approach to responsible gaming. It’s equally important to stick to these self-imposed limits, even when experiencing winning streaks, as the temptation to increase bets can be strong.

Leveraging Bonuses and Promotions Strategically
Online casinos frequently offer a variety of bonuses and promotions to attract new players and retain existing ones. These can include welcome bonuses, deposit matches, free spins, and loyalty programs. While these offers can be enticing, it’s crucial to understand the associated terms and conditions. Most bonuses come with wagering requirements, which specify the amount of money you need to bet before you can withdraw any winnings derived from the bonus. These requirements can vary significantly between casinos and bonus types. Always carefully read and understand the wagering requirements before accepting a bonus. A high wagering requirement can make it extremely difficult to actually cash out any winnings.
Understanding Wagering Requirements and Game Weighting
Furthermore, different games contribute differently to fulfilling wagering requirements. For example, slots typically contribute 100% of the wager towards the requirement, while table games like blackjack or roulette may only contribute a fraction (e.g., 10%). This means you’ll need to wager significantly more on table games to clear the bonus. Understanding these game weighting percentages is essential for determining the true value of a bonus offer. It’s often more beneficial to choose a bonus that aligns with the games you enjoy playing and allows for a reasonable chance of meeting the wagering requirements. Focusing on bonuses with lower wagering requirements and high game weighting for your preferred games will maximize your potential for profitable gameplay.

The Importance of Choosing a Reputable Online Casino
The digital landscape is unfortunately rife with unscrupulous operators, making it paramount to choose a reputable and licensed online casino. Look for casinos that hold valid licenses from well-respected regulatory authorities, such as the Malta Gaming Authority, the UK Gambling Commission, or the Curacao eGaming. These licenses indicate that the casino adheres to strict standards of fairness, security, and responsible gambling. Furthermore, research the casino’s reputation by reading reviews from other players and checking for any complaints or unresolved issues. A trustworthy casino will prioritize player safety and offer transparent terms and conditions.
Navigating the Future of Online Casino Technology
The online casino industry is constantly evolving, driven by advancements in technology. Virtual Reality (VR) and Augmented Reality (AR) are poised to revolutionize the gaming experience, creating more immersive and realistic environments. Blockchain technology and cryptocurrencies are also gaining traction, offering enhanced security, transparency, and faster transaction times. The integ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) is enabling personalized gaming experiences, tailored bonuses, and improved fraud detection. As technology continues to progress, it is crucial for players to remain informed about these developments and adopt a critical approach to new innovations. The ongoing evolution of these platforms demands a continued focus on responsible gaming protocols and consumer protection, ensuring that the benefits of these technologies are accessible to all while minimizing potential harms.
The integration of these technologies introduces new layers of complexity, particularly regarding security and player protection. For instance, while cryptocurrencies offer anonymity, they also present challenges in terms of regulatory oversight and the prevention of illicit activities. Similarly, the immersive nature of VR and AR experiences could potentially exacerbate gambling addiction. Therefore, it is essential that regulatory bodies and casino operators work collaboratively to establish appropriate safeguards and responsible gaming measures to address these emerging risks. The future of the online casino will be shaped by a delicate balance between innovation, responsibility, and player wellbeing, and will require a continued commitment to ethical practices and robust regulatory frameworks.
